A no-sew textile art experience Step into a slower, more tactile way of making. Kinusaiga is a contemporary Japanese art form that feels like a cross between quilting, collage, and puzzle-making—without a single stitch required. In this session, you’ll create your own layered fabric artwork by pressing beautiful scraps into pre-cut grooves on a foam board.
